Our farm, ran by Aaron & Danielle Walker along with their two nieces, Hannah & Haylie, started with family as its focus and that remains true to this day.
Our farm is located in the heart of rural Southern Indiana. Our community is deeply rooted in the agriculture industry and has a passion to produce high-quality food to feed our nation’s families.
One hundred Katahdin ewes comprise our flock and produce our lamb. Our ewes and lambs are treated with the utmost care and are evaluated regularly by our experienced veterinarian. We also have four Great Pyrenees, Hunter, Harper, Hank, and Hasley, who work day and night to protect our flock.
At WFHS we are committed to taking the best care of our flock and their environment. We strive to conserve and protect the natural resources that make up our farm. We are proud to practice rotational grazing, soil testing, invasive species control, and other conservation practices.
